Why is my front camera not working?

If the camera or flashlight is not working on Android, you can try to clear the app’s data. This action automatically Resets the camera app system. Go to SETTINGS > APPS & NOTIFICATIONS (select, “See all Apps”) > scroll to CAMERA > STORAGE > Tap, “Clear Data”. Next, check to see if the camera is working fine.

How do I test my camera hardware?

Procedure

  1. Open the app drawer.
  2. Open the Device Help app.
  3. Tap the Fix tab.
  4. Tap Hardware Tests.
  5. Scroll Down to Imaging.
  6. Tap the hardware to be tested (Flash, Front camera, or Rear camera)
  7. Tap Begin Test.
  8.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the test.

How do I fix No camera detected?

Method 1: Make sure the camera app is turned on by:

  1. Press Windows key + I key (Win+ I) at the same time to open settings.
  2. Click Privacy.
  3. Click Camera in left pane. If it is off, turn it on.

How do I fix camera problem in Windows 10?

To uninstall a version of Windows 10 to fix the camera problem, use these steps: Open Settings. Click on Update & Security. Click on Recovery. Under the “Go back to a previous version of Windows 10” section, click the Get started button. Quick note: If the option is not available, then you cannot roll back to the previous version.

Where are the camera settings on Windows 10?

To allow apps to access the webcam on your computer or laptop running Windows 10, use these steps: Open Settings. Click on Privacy. Click on Camera. Under the “Camera access for this device” section, click the Change button. Turn on the Allow access to camera on this device toggle switch.
